Understanding the Evolution of Modern Fishing Reels
Historically, fishing reels have evolved from simple baitcasting models to complex, precision-engineered devices. The shift towards high-tech materials such as carbon fibre and improved bearing systems has offered anglers greater control, durability, and finesse. However, the competitive edge increasingly depends on integrated technological features that enhance reel performance beyond mere mechanical design.
